Do you or your child self-quiz?

If not, check out this powerful technique.

Close your book and put your notes away. Now try to write or sketch everything you know about the topic you are trying to learn.

You won't remember it all but that is okay.

The process of trying to recall is beneficial in itself.

When you have exhausted what comes to mind then open your book/notes and start to determine what you missed and what you need to work on more.

The basic idea is to actively engage with the material by attempting to recall it from memory, rather than simply reviewing it passively.

There is significant neuroscience research backing the effectiveness of this technique.

One way in which I incorporate self-quizzing into my teaching is that I ask students to resolve out-of-memory problems they got wrong in homework or problems we solved in class that they initially found challenging.
